System.ConvUtils.RegisterConversionFamily

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

function RegisterConversionFamily(const ADescription: string): TConvFamily;

C++

extern DELPHI_PACKAGE TConvFamily __fastcall RegisterConversionFamily(const System::UnicodeString ADescription);

Propriétés

Type Visibilité  Source Unité  Parent
function public
System.ConvUtils.pas
System.ConvUtils.hpp
System.ConvUtils System.ConvUtils

Description

Recense une nouvelle famille de conversion et renvoie son identificateur.

Appelez RegisterConversionFamily pour créer une nouvelle famille de conversion. Une famille de conversion représente un type de ce qui peut être mesuré en utilisant des unités de mesure différentes. Par exemple, l'unité StdConvs définit des familles de conversion pour distances, volumes, surfaces, températures, etc.

Après avoir recensé une nouvelle famille de conversion, vous pouvez recenser des unités de mesure qui appartiennent à cette famille en utilisant la fonction RegisterConversionType. RegisterConversionType accepte comme argument l'identificateur de la famille de conversion renvoyé par RegisterConversionFamily. La fonction globale Convert peut ensuite effectuer des conversions entre deux types de conversion (unités de mesure) qui ont été recensés avec la même famille de conversion.

ADescription est une chaîne indiquant le nom de la famille de conversion. Cette chaîne nomme généralement ce qui est mesuré : "Distance", "Volume", "Area" (surface), "Temperature", etc.

RegisterConversionFamily renvoie un identificateur pour la nouvelle famille de conversion.

Voir aussi